Transaction 33f1070b56eb843d70924fd724dcc54daa3aa8a11feb0146d6bf812c38cb99cc

7 Input
2 Outputs
  • 33f1070b56eb843d70924fd724dcc54daa3aa8a11feb0146d6bf812c38cb99cc:0
  • value  34714218881
    address  3MXV5XgsnQ5mfrzhkiZReuWfgidYTh3Vzz
  • 33f1070b56eb843d70924fd724dcc54daa3aa8a11feb0146d6bf812c38cb99cc:1
  • value  285685119
    address  14ccu2pkDey82MgWYB6eqwsxvAGtj5n7Bp